Francis E. "Tad" Walter. by Most Rev. Edward E. Swanstrom. who knew Congressman Walter since World War II and is personally interested in immigration and naturalization- legislation as executive director. Catholic Relief Services. NCWC. Bishop Swanstrom reviews the work of Mr. Walter and the legislative developments in the immigration and naturalization field. characterizing his efforts as "devotion and loyalty to the security and freedom of our great country." I believe. Mr. Speaker. each Member will find this excellent article very informative. both as an analysis of the legislative past of our immigration laws and the substantial contribution of our late colleague. and I am pleased to include it in the Appendix of the RECORD. as follows: [From the Brooklyn Tablet. July 4. 1963]
